We currently have a "passing" grade for Kubernetes at https://bestpractices.coreinfrastructure.org/en/projects/569

https://github.com/coreinfrastructure/best-practices-badge has more information about the initiative. This was also presented in the CNCF TOC meeting on Feb 19th.

We should research if we can move to the "silver" [1] (and then "gold") and see what we may be missing in what we do. The best practices captured are designed to help projects produce better/secure software.
